I have a Sig 556 Classic and it has been a good rifle. They are a little front heavy but their adjustable piston system is fantastic. The early production runs dis have some problems but ones made in the last 3 years have been fine by most owner accounts. There are not alot of accessories available for it though. Anything that is not an AR-based platform seems to get burned at the stake by most people in the US.

They are expensive but now they are priced under $1200 at most places. The Sig 55x series of rifles are "different than ARs" and not really geared toward the same consumer. I would describe the Sig 55x variants more like a very refined AK. If your favorite platform is something besides the AR or Garande, than the chances are pretty good you will like the Sig 55x platform.
